Women's Ministry at Butler Church happens in a variety of ways through each of our congregations. That can include a formal weekly Bible study with Faith Community, women's Gala Dinner with Amor y Fe, gatherings in homes and around meals with Asian Grace. and small groups or events led by women from Common Ground.

In Person Gatherings

Group gatherings are also planned throughout the year. Often these center around the interest or talents of our Butler women, like cooking, coffee, gardening, and a spring tea party. We share each other's stories, share a word from scripture, and encourage each other. Check the Events page for announcements of upcoming events.
